South Africa may overtake Nigeria as Africa’s biggest economy — IMF

The International Monetary Fund has forecasted that South Africa could surpass Nigeria to become the largest economy in Africa. According to the IMF’s World Economic Outlook, South Africa, which is one of the most industrialised countries in Africa, is projected to approach a gross domestic product (GDP) of $401 billion by 2024.
